Case Worker II - Infectious Diseases
Washington University in St. Louis
About this role
This position involves providing client-centered case management and care coordination services for individuals living with HIV/AIDS. It includes conducting biopsychosocial assessments, developing multidisciplinary care plans, and connecting clients with community resources while maintaining strict confidentiality. The role involves working independently, often in the field, to support a challenging population affected by mental health and substance issues.
